基于微震中长期监测的地下开采对地表影响分析
Impact analysis of underground mining on surface based on long-term monitoring of microseismic
-
摘要: 深部金属矿充填法开采对地表的影响分析是深部地下开采矿山设计论证的关键问题之一。针对已有地下开采工程的改扩建矿山,通过设计合理的井下微震监测系统,开展中长期微震监测,分析地下开采诱发微震事件中长期时空分布规律、微震应力、微震变形特征,评估深部充填开采对地表的影响。研究结果表明,在监测时间段内,微震事件主要集中在井下回采水平附近,在地表附近仅有极少数的微震事件发生,且震级较小;井下应力集中区和变形较大区域均位于回采水平附近,地下开采诱发的微破裂事件未在地表附近出现,说明井下开采对地表影响较小。研究为深部地下开采对地表影响评价提供一种新的技术思路,为类似矿山开采岩层移动规律分析提供有益借鉴。Abstract: The analysis of the influence of deep metal filling mining on the surface is one of the key problems in the design of deep underground mining.Aiming at the reconstruction and expansion mines with existing underground mining projects, a reasonable underground microseismic monitoring system is designed to carry out medium and long term microseismic monitoring.The medium and long term spatial and temporal distribution of microseismic events induced by underground mining, microseismic stress and microseismic deformation characteristics were analyzed.Therefor, the influence of deep filling mining on the surface was evaluated.The results show that during the monitoring period, microseismic events are mainly concentrated near the mining level, and only a few small magnitude microseismic events occur near the surface.Underground stress concentration area and large deformation area are located near the mining level, and micro-fracture events induced by underground mining do not appear near the surface, indicating that underground mining has little influence on the surface.The research provides a new technical idea for evaluating the impact of deep underground mining on the surface and a useful reference for similar mining strata movement analysis.
